- Mark BranchJan 15, 2025 · 10 months agoC++ offers several advantages for developing blockchain technology. Firstly, C++ is known for its high performance and efficiency, which are crucial for handling the complex calculations and data processing required in blockchain systems. Additionally, C++ provides low-level control and direct memory access, allowing developers to optimize the code and enhance the overall performance of the blockchain network. Moreover, C++ has a mature ecosystem with extensive libraries and frameworks that facilitate the development process. This enables developers to leverage existing tools and resources, saving time and effort. Overall, C++ empowers developers to build robust and scalable blockchain solutions with enhanced performance and security.
- McWilliams HolgersenJan 13, 2022 · 4 years agoUsing C++ in blockchain development brings numerous advantages. C++ is a compiled language, which means that the code is translated into machine language before execution. This compilation process results in faster execution times and better performance compared to interpreted languages. Additionally, C++ provides direct memory access and control, allowing developers to optimize memory usage and improve efficiency. Furthermore, C++ offers a wide range of libraries and frameworks specifically designed for blockchain development, making it easier for developers to implement complex features and functionalities. With its speed, control, and extensive ecosystem, C++ is a preferred choice for building high-performance and secure blockchain systems.
